MOONSCAPES 2 April – 23 June 2019 Watts Gallery – Artists’ Village

In the year of the 50th anniversary of the first moon landing, Moonscapes, opening at Watts Gallery on 2 April 2019, is the first exhibition to explore nineteenth-century visions of the moon.
